What is a benefit of an automated storage and retrieval system (AS/RS) in a warehouse?

Explanation:
An automated storage and retrieval system (AS/RS) greatly enhances efficiency in warehouse operations by increasing both speed and accuracy when it comes to storing and retrieving products. This advanced technology optimizes the handling of inventory through automation, allowing for quicker access to items and more precise placement and retrieval. It minimizes the likelihood of human error, which can occur during manual handling, leading to improved accuracy in inventory management. Consequently, this system helps streamline operations and can lead to faster order fulfillment, which is essential in meeting consumer demand efficiently. Therefore, the key benefit of an AS/RS lies in its capacity to facilitate rapid and reliable storage and retrieval processes.
